What is a venue decoration preview preview?
A venue decoration preview tool uses AI to generate a photorealistic image of a reception space styled with a couple's chosen linens, centerpieces, lighting, and drape. The venue or planner photographs the empty room, and the tool produces a styled preview in the couple's actual space rather than a stock photo from a different wedding. Venues, florists, and event planners use this during site tours and design consultations to help couples commit to a decor package and book their date.
Why it matters
A full-service decor package — linens, centerpieces, and lighting — typically runs $3,000 to $15,000 or more depending on guest count and floral scope, and couples rarely sign on the first tour. They walk through an empty room, take a swatch card and a vendor portfolio home, and spend weeks comparing three or four venues before deciding. The venue that shows a couple their actual ballroom or barn styled in their palette — not a photo of a different couple's wedding — collapses that comparison shopping into a same-visit deposit.
Who uses this
Venue sales coordinators and event managers run it during site tours, right after the ceremony space walkthrough. Wedding florists and full-service planners use it in design consultations to sell couples up from a basic centerpiece package to a premium floral installation. Rental companies pitching linens, drape, and specialty chairs use it to show their inventory in the couple's actual booked venue instead of a rental catalog photo.
